Abstract

The utility model discloses a three-phase key-free uninterrupted meter changing device, which comprises a plug main body, wherein one side of the plug main body is provided with a base for inserting a terminal, the outer side of the base is hinged with a flip cover, a plurality of conducting strips which are in short circuit with two adjacent terminals are arranged in the base, one side of each conducting strip is in fit contact with the terminals, the other side of each conducting strip is connected with the plug main body through a spring, and a push rod which is in linkage fit with the flip cover is also arranged on each conducting strip; when the ammeter is normally metered, the flip cover is closed on the base, the flip cover presses the push rod, the spring is in a compressed state, and the conducting strip is separated from the binding post; when needs trading the ammeter, outside upset flip, flip no longer support the push rod, the conducting strip under the elastic action of spring with the terminal contact, realize the short circuit between the terminal. The utility model has the characteristics of the electric energy meter is changed conveniently, need not to have a power failure.

Background
In order to conveniently count the electricity consumption of the commercial tenant and the household, the electricity supply bureau can install an electricity meter on the circuit of each household, and the electricity meter can record the current quantity passing through the circuit, so that the corresponding electricity fee can be conveniently collected through the change of the reading on the electricity meter, the electricity meter needs to be replaced every few years, the phenomenon that the conducting effect is poor due to the fact that the circuit inside the electricity meter is aged is avoided, and the accuracy of the reading of the electricity meter is further influenced.
When the electricity meter is replaced, the electricity meter is usually required to be replaced after being disassembled, electricity consumption on the user side must be stopped when the traditional three-phase intelligent electricity meter is disassembled by turns, so that the power failure phenomenon is caused, and the normal electricity consumption of residents can be influenced due to the power failure, so that unnecessary troubles are caused; and still relate to the removal and the access of ammeter wiring during the table is changed in the power failure moreover, not only the troublesome poeration, waste time and energy, still arouse the potential safety hazard easily.

Detailed Description
The following description is made with reference to the accompanying drawings and examples, but not to be construed as limiting the invention.
Example (b):
as shown in fig. 1-3, the three-phase key-free uninterrupted meter-changing device comprises a plug-in main body 1, wherein a base 2 in which seven binding posts 14 are inserted is arranged on one side of the plug-in main body 1, two adjacent binding posts 14 are respectively connected with an incoming line and an outgoing line, the base 2 is connected with the plug-in main body 1 through screws, and the outer side of the base 2 is hinged with a flip cover 3.
Three conducting strips 21 are arranged in the base 2, each conducting strip 21 corresponds to two adjacent binding posts 14 which are respectively connected with an incoming line and an outgoing line, one side of each conducting strip 21 is in matched contact with the binding post 14, the other side of each conducting strip 21 is connected with the splicing main body 1 through a spring 22, and a push rod 23 which is in linkage fit with the flip cover 3 is further arranged on each conducting strip 21; the push rod 23 is made of a non-conductive material. The conducting strip 21 is provided with two arc-shaped grooves 211 matched with the outer surface of the binding post 14. The design of the arc-shaped slot 211 enables the conducting strip 21 to be more attached to the terminal 14, so that the work is more stable and reliable. The flip 3 is provided with a pressing block 32 which presses the push rod 23.
The plug main body 1 is provided with a mounting seat 13 for fixing the spring 22, and the spring 22 extends into the mounting seat 13 to be connected with the plug main body 1, so that the compression and recovery stability of the spring 22 is better.
When the electric meter is normally metered, the flip cover 3 is closed on the base 2, the push rod 23 is pressed by the flip cover 3, the spring 22 is in a compressed state, and the conducting strip 21 is separated from the binding post 14; when the ammeter needs to be changed, the flip cover 3 is turned outwards, the flip cover 3 does not abut against the push rod 23 any more, the conducting strip 21 is in contact with the wiring terminal 14 under the elastic action of the spring 22, short circuit between the wiring terminal 14 for incoming wire and the wiring terminal 14 for outgoing wire is realized, and a current closed loop of an electricity utilization place is formed. At the moment, the ammeter is replaced, and the electricity utilization place can still be electrified normally to work, so that the ammeter can be replaced without power outage. After the ammeter is replaced, the flip cover 3 is closed, the flip cover 3 abuts against the pressing push rod 23 again, the push rod 23 pushes the spring 22 to be compressed, the conducting strip 21 is separated from the binding post 14, and the new ammeter recovers normal metering and normal electricity utilization in an electricity utilization place.
The two sides of the plug main body 1 are provided with sliding strips 11, and the two sides of the base 2 are provided with sliding chutes 24 which are in sliding fit with the sliding strips 11. One side of the base 2 facing the plug main body 1 is provided with a first hook 25, and the plug main body 1 is provided with a first bayonet 12 which is matched and clamped with the first hook 25. The reliable connection and the convenient dismantlement of base 2 and grafting main part 1 are guaranteed.
One side of the base 2 facing the flip 3 is provided with a second hook 26, and the flip 3 is provided with a second bayonet 31 engaged with the second hook 26. This design makes flip 3 when closing effectively the joint between and the base 2, avoids the ammeter normal during operation flip 3 not hard up and influence the suppression effect to conducting strip 21, guarantees that the ammeter can not take place the circuit short circuit condition when normally measuring.
